WindowManager wm = ((WindowManager) mContext.getSystemService(Context.WINDOW_SERVICE));
Cursor cursor = getContentResolver().query(People.CONTENT_URI, null, null, null, null);
解释:Cursor cursor = getContentResolver().query(People.CONTENT_URI, null, null, null, null);先获得一个指向系统通讯录数据库的Cursor对象获得数据来源。
startManagingCursor(cursor);
解释:This method allows the activity to take care of managing the given Cursor's lifecycle for you based on the activity's lifecycle. That is, when the activity is stopped it will automatically call deactivate() on the given Cursor, and when it is later restarted it will call requery() for you. When the activity is destroyed, all managed Cursors will be closed automatically.
startManagingCursor(cursor);我们将获得的Cursor对象交由Activity管理,这样Cursor的生命周期和Activity便能够自动同步,省去自己手动管理Cursor。
newfs_msdos /dev/block/mmcblk3p2
清数据
ListAdapter listAdapter = new SimpleCursorAdapter(this, android.R.layout.simple_expandable_list_item_1,
cursor,
new String[]{People.NAME},
new int[]{android.R.id.text1});
解释:SimpleCursorAdapter 构造函数前面3个参数和ArrayAdapter是一样的,最后两个参数:一个包含数据库的列的String型数组,一个包含布局文件中对应组件id的int型数组。其作用是自动的将String型数组所表示的每一列数据映射到布局文件对应id的组件上。上面的代码,将NAME列的数据一次映射到布局文件的id为text1的组件上。
mTextViews[1].setTextAppearance(mContext,
android.R.attr.textAppearanceSmall)
解释:引用
Text color, typeface, size, and style for "small" text.
public static final int textAppearanceSmall
Since: API Level 1
Text color, typeface, size, and style for "small" text. Defaults to secondary text color.
Must be a reference to another resource, in the form "@[+][package:]type:name" or to a theme attribute in the form "?[package:][type:]name".
Constant Value: 16842818 (0x01010042)
详见:http://androidappdocs.appspot.com/reference/android/R.attr.html
动态添加perssion:
引用
权限树(permission-tree)
权限树的设置是为了统一管理一组权限,声明于该树下的权限所有者归属该应用。系统提供了API,应用可以在运行时动态添加。
PackageManager.addPermission()
得到PackageName的方式:
1
ActivityManager mActivityManager;
List<ActivityManager.RunningServiceInfo> mList;
mActivityManager = (ActivityManager) getSystemService(Context.ACTIVITY_SERVICE);
mList = mActivityManager.getRunningServices(20);
for(ActivityManager.RunningServiceInfo am : mList) {
datas.add(am.service.getPackageName());
}
2
intent.getComponent().getPackageName()
3
am.baseActivity.getPackageName()
killBackgroundProcesses
ActivityManager am = (ActivityManager) getSystemService(ACTIVITY_SERVICE);
am.killBackgroundProcesses("cn.com.android123.cwj");
ActivityManager.RunningAppProcessInfo runinfo
pm = ctx.getApplicationContext().getPackageManager()
http://t.baidu.com/guide/avatar
清数据
newfs_msdos /dev/block/mmcblk3p2
【让本view位于父view的横向中间】
android:layout_gravity="center_horizontal"
- 大小: 11.5 KB
分享到:
相关推荐
2019知识点零碎记忆有诀窍.pdf
【基于Android的零碎时间交易APP设计与开发】 随着信息技术的发展,人们的生活节奏加快,时间管理成为了一项重要的挑战。在2018年的背景下,针对这一问题,开发了一款基于Android平台的移动应用,名为“零时”APP,...
计算机网络零碎知识点 计算机网络是一个复杂的系统,涉及到多个领域和技术。以下是计算机网络零碎知识点的总结: 一、网络基础知识 1. 多路复用技术:多路复用技术是指在同一个物理信道上传输多个信号的技术。...
这个"installshield零碎知识点集锦.zip"文件包含了一系列与InstallShield相关的详细资料,旨在帮助开发者解决一些在实际操作中容易忽视的问题。以下是一些重要的知识点: 1. **安装路径问题**:在`installshield д...
"零碎暗红记忆"网页模板以暗红色调为主,通过精心搭配的颜色、图像和布局,创造出一种独特的视觉效果,适合那些希望打造具有个性和深度的网站。 【色彩心理学与设计】 暗红色通常被赋予强烈、激情和能量的含义,...
### ArcGIS消除零碎图斑详解 #### 一、引言 在地理信息系统(GIS)的应用过程中,经常需要处理大量的空间数据。这些数据中有时会包含许多细小的图斑,这些图斑可能是因为数据采集过程中的误差或者实际环境中的微小...
【标题】:“我的文件(零碎的积攒)”这一标题暗示了这个压缩包可能包含了作者在使用电脑过程中积累的各种小知识和技巧,可能是从不同来源收集的,涵盖了多个主题。 【描述】:“电脑常识(零碎的积攒)”进一步...
《jQuery零碎实例详解》 jQuery,作为一款广泛应用于前端开发的JavaScript库,以其简洁的API和强大的功能,深受开发者喜爱。...希望这个“jQuery零碎实例”资料集能为你的学习之路提供宝贵的参考。
网络安全零碎资料,网络安全零碎资料
本源码是一套比较全面的安卓手机安全方面的源码,总结起来就是三大防火墙电话防火墙、短信防火墙和网络防火墙和一些零碎的小工具。网络防火墙有流量预警功能,可以设置2G\3G和wifi的数据流量和显示流量统计。小工...
5. **零碎特性**:Android还包括许多其他交互特性,如动态壁纸、小部件、多任务处理等,丰富了用户的交互体验。 随着技术的发展,Android也逐渐适应平板电脑(Pad)市场。Android Pad与Phone的区别主要在于屏幕尺寸...
利用Anki的记忆卡片,学习者可以将这些知识点分解为小块信息,并通过卡片的形式进行反复学习和测试。当学习者看到一张关于历史事件的卡片时,他们的大脑会自动寻找相关信息,这个过程实际上是在强化记忆和理解。随着...
零碎时间利用小程序查看常见面试题,夯实Java基础。 一款面试刷题的 Spring Cloud 开源系统。零碎时间利用小程序查看常见面试题,夯实Java基础。 一款面试刷题的 Spring Cloud 开源系统。零碎时间利用小程序查看常见...
二级C零碎知识 本文旨在总结和概括二级C零碎知识的重要概念和技术要点,涵盖面向对象程序设计、数据结构、软件测试、队列、完全二叉树、ER 图、数据库技术、数据库设计、C 语言等多个方面。 一、面向对象程序设计 ...
文章标题“拾起零碎的美好”映射了作者宋嘉皓在疫情期间,封闭解除后的一系列日常所见所感。描述中提到宋嘉皓对于平常生活的渴望以及对那些不起眼美好事物的珍惜。通过描述,我们可以提炼出以下知识点: 1. 日常...
该系统的设计与实现主要基于Android客户端应用开发,涉及到移动学习、学习资源、设计与实现等方面的知识点。 一、移动学习系统的需求分析 移动学习系统的需求分析是进行设计与开发的重要工作,就是要清楚这个系统...
* 发展目标:让用户可以把零碎的空余时间有效的利用到书籍的阅读上,并且用户在没有网路的情况下也可以正常的进行书籍的阅读。 2. 项目总体设计: * 技术框架设计:采用三层架构,分别为 UI 层、业务逻辑层和数据...
《小零碎音效.zip》作为一套综合性的声音素材集合,涵盖了WAV和MP3两种格式的音效文件,旨在为广大的创作者提供便利。这套素材集不仅为学生提供便利,为他们的毕业设计增添生动的声效,也助力程序员在开发项目中打造...
零碎时间利用小程序查看常见面试题,夯实Java基础。 该项目可以教会你如何搭建SpringBoot项目,Spring Cloud项目。 采用流行的技术,如 SpringBoot、MyBatis、Redis、 MySql、 ….zip一款面试刷题的 Spring Cloud ...